Hotel very central, ideal for my needs. Very clean except for room carpet, but this is to be expected with the amount of dust being brought in.
Facilities were very good and the pools were open at a reasonable time. Food - buffet style - was pretty good and had a different theme every night. Bar was very good, staff very efficient and prices good for a hotel £1-90 a pint (big pint) as opposed to the Atlantica Bay in January £3-00 for a small pint. Plenty of bars and restaurants in the area.
Beach is less than a minute away and shops about the same. All in all good value for money.

First time in Cyprus - loved it!
Hotel -
Clean, definitely a 3* plus. 2 really nice sized swimming pools, additional children's pool for very young children. When we went – sun beds were only a problem for 1/2 days. Most days no problem as beach is just a 2 minute walk from hotel so some people just go there.
Bedrooms -
Plenty of storage, air con, mini bar, TV.
Eating -
We were bed and breakfast. They give you the option of eating in their restaurants but no need as there were PLENTY of cafes and restaurants 30 seconds away. Pool bar food was good so we ate there for lunch everyday.
Excersions -
Really enjoyed Waterpark, Trip to Troodus Mountains was really really good. It involved going to the highest point on the whole island, driving alongside hilltops/mountains (which was very scary at times), also saw a small waterfall. Well worth the money!
Shopping -
If you're into shopping the way I am (handbags, shoes, clothes etc) then you're going to be disappointed with these shops. I found the prices for these things quite expensive compared to other places I have been eg-Turkey, Tunisia
Not many shops like these nearby. Mainly souvenior shops. Wouldn't recommend going to flee market on a Saturday. They only sell things like fruit and veg, very cheap shoes, gowns, cheap siver jewellery (not worth buying). I love shopping but only spend 10 mins in the whole week shopping as it was limited!
It was just my husband and I that went, we had a very relaxing, enjoyable time.
